Eco-Conscious Design: The Hidden Costs of Stretch Ceilings
Stretch panels have become increasingly popular for their aesthetic appeal and ease of implementation. However, behind their sleek facade lies a surprisingly significant environmental impact. The creation process often involves non-renewable resources, and the disposal of these structures at the end of their lifespan can pose challenges for waste management.
- The resinous composition of stretch materials may release harmful emissions into the air during production and use, potentially affecting indoor air quality.
- The energy consumed for the manufacturing of stretch installations can contribute to greenhouse gas releases, exacerbating climate change.
- The disposal of stretchpanels often ends up in landfills, where they may take centuries to decompose and leach harmful substances into the surrounding environment.
Choosing more sustainable alternatives to stretch installations, such as recycled or renewable materials, can help minimize the environmental footprint of our interior design choices.
Securing Your Haven: Stretch Ceiling Safety 101
A stretch ceiling can transform your room with its elegant curves and unique design possibilities. Yet, it's crucial to ensure its safe installation and ongoing maintenance to prevent potential hazards. First, inspect the ceiling for any damage or existing fixtures that may conflict with the new stretch ceiling. Before installation, meticulously read the manufacturer's instructions. This will provide valuable information on material compatibility and safety precautions. Always choose a qualified and experienced installer who understands local building codes and safety regulations. Following installation, regularly assess the ceiling for any signs of wear or tear. Address concerns promptly to maintain its longevity and safety.
- Additionally, avoid overloading the ceiling with heavy objects or fixtures.
- Periodically clean the ceiling surface with a soft cloth and mild detergent to prevent dust buildup and potential damage.
